My media product represents social groups in terms of gender quite conventionally.

My thriller opening follows the stereotype of women being vulnerable and naïve. Many thrillers often include women rather than men being killed or hurt, which is shown in the thriller, Jaws, and also in my thriller.

However, my media product also subverts this stereotype of women being weak and passive by having the killer being a girl.

This shows that women are not always weak and in need of protection which challenges the stereotype and makes my media product contrast with other thrillers.

So, my media product therefore represents women in a stronger, more positive way as well as in a stereotypical way.

Social groups in terms of age are represented positively in my media product through costume.

This is because even though Elise (girl being killed) is young, she isn’t dressed promiscuously which shows young girls in a more positive way and subverts the stereotype of girls that age.

Another way in which young girls are represented positively in my media product is shown when Elise helps the young girl rather than ignoring her, despite the fact that she is late to meet her friend. This portrays her as caring and un-superficial, which again subverts the stereotype.

Overall, social groups in my media product are represented in a stereotypical way at times through gender and race.

However social groups are also represented in a different and un-conventional way through other aspects, such as gender again and age, which differentiate my thriller opening from other thrillers.
